AIAA 2002–0844 Design Optimization of High–Lift Configurations Using a Viscous Continuous Adjoint Method

An adjoint-based Navier-Stokes design and optimization method for two-dimensional multi-element high-lift configurations is derived and presented. The compressible Reynolds-Averaged Navier-Stokes (RANS) equations are used as a flow model together with the Spalart-Allmaras turbulence model to account for high Reynolds number effects. Convergence Based Prediction Surrogates for High-lift CFD Optimization

Using a surrogate model to evaluate the expensive fitness of candidate solutions in an evolutionary algorithm can significantly reduce the overall computational cost of optimization tasks. In this paper we analyze the convergence profiles of a multi-element high-lift system, revealing insights into the flow physics of the system and how CL varies for different numbers of flow iterations. Icas 2002 Congress from Analysis to Design of High-lift Configurations Using a Newton–krylov Algorithm

An efficient multi-block Newton–Krylov algorithm using the compressible Navier–Stokes equations is presented for the analysis and design of high-lift airfoil configurations. The preconditioned generalized minimum residual (GMRES) method is applied to solve the discreteadjoint equation, leading to a fast computation of accurate objective function gradients.
